Why Peshawar Zalmi & Quetta Gladiators exhibition match stopped?

EMEA Tribune came to know that the exhibition match between Peshawar Zalmi & Quetta Gladiators which was being played in the Bugti stadium Quetta was stopped. As per the initial reports we are getting, the crowd pelted stones on the ground and saw some disturbing images outside the stadium. A blast at the Pakistan Army check post was also reported at Gulistan road Quetta. The match was stopped after 10 overs because of the disturbance in the crowd. Some have pelted stones and others have burned something outside the stadium.

 

 

 

We will update the article as soon as we get more information about the incident
